7.2 Possible external antenna

There is no antenna included in the deliver package, but the below designed
antennas provided by FALCOM can be used (available upon request).
Order option
ANT-001
ANT-010
KA08-F
The TANGO55 modem with SMB connector incorporates a 'Snap On' latching action
in order to make the connection easier with an excellent RF performance. An
additional advantage is its small physical size. Figure 44.a below shows the
possibilities of external GSM/GPRS antennas.
A special adapter cable called - KA08-F enables you to connect the TANGO55 to
the ANT-001 M or ANT-010.

7.3 Possible external headset

A balanced microphone input and a balanced speaker output are supported by
the TANGO55/56 modem, so an external headset interface through the RJ45
connector (interface C) is available.
Follow the characteristics to install a headset:
